Media Release -- BOOM! Studios today revealed a first look at DAMN THEM ALL #7, the next issue of the new original horror series from legendary The Walking Dead artist Charlie Adlard and highly acclaimed writer Simon Spurrier (Hellblazer, Coda), colorist Sofie Dodgson (Bitter Root) with color assists by Daniel Silva De Carvalho, and letterer Jim Campbell (All-New Firefly), continuing the dark adventures of your favorite new occult anti hero, available August 2023.

Undoing the Afterlife’s doom will be no easy task, and Ellie will have to try anything she can–and the corpse of her occultist uncle may be the key. However, fans can expect some unexpected and hellish twists into the heist genre, as the body of Bloody El’s late uncle is a prize feverishly sought after by her enemies. And as if Ellie’s plate wasn’t full enough, a love thought lost to the past makes a return, changing things forever…

DAMN THEM ALL #7 features main and variant cover art by series artist Charlie Adlard, and variant covers by acclaimed illustrators Mike Deodato Jr. (The Flash) with colors by Jão Canola (Adventures of Carmen Courageous), and Yanick Paquette (Lamentation) with colors by Matheus Lopes (Void Rivals).

About BOOM! Studios

BOOM! Studios was founded by Ross Richie in 2005 with the singular focus of creating world-class comic book and graphic novel storytelling for all audiences. Through four distinct imprints—BOOM! Studios, BOOM! Box, KaBOOM!, and Archaia—the company has produced bestselling, award-winning original work, including Keanu Reeves' BRZRKR, Something is Killing the Children, and Lumberjanes, while also breaking new ground with established licenses such as Mighty Morphin Power Rangers, Dune, Magic: The Gathering, Buffy The Vampire Slayer, and The Jim Henson Company properties. R.L. Stine's Just Beyond, based on bestselling BOOM! graphic novel series, is currently streaming on Disney+. BOOM! will also bring their original series to life through a first-look relationship with Netflix including the upcoming animated TV series Mech Cadets in 2023.
